IMF Says Romania Loan In No Danger Of Suspension

The International Monetary Fund’s decision to postpone the conclusion of a budgetary revision in Hungary should not have any influence on Romania’s EUR13 billion agreement with the fund, IMF mission chief Jeffrey Franks said Monday.

Mid-July, the IMF and EU suspended a review of Hungary’s funding program, saying the country must take action to lower its budget deficit.

Romania last year secured EUR20 billion in funds from the IMF, EU and other international institutions to cushion the effects of the recession.

Joint teams from the IMF and EU will be in Bucharest between July 26 and August 4 for the fifth review of Romania’s progress under the program.

Following the mission, the IMF will decide whether to release a sixth disbursement to the country, worth around EUR900 million.
